Securing Entrance Factors and Fractures
Inspect your home for any type of entrance points and splits that pests might use to access. Typical entry points include spaces around doors and windows, openings in window screens, fractures in the foundation, voids around pipelines and cables, and vents without appropriate coverings. Seal these entry factors using caulk, weatherstripping, or cable mesh to stop insects from entering your home. Pay unique attention to locations where different structure materials satisfy, as these junctions can create openings for parasites to press with.
Check for fractures in your wall surfaces, floors, and ceilings, and repair any damage quickly. Make use of a sealer suitable for the product of your home to block these openings effectively. Keep in mind to evaluate areas like attics, cellars, and crawl spaces also, as these prevail entry factors for insects looking for sanctuary.
